How do integrations and data sources influence signup attribution?
Integrations with GA4/Adobe Analytics and API access are essential to attribute signups to the AI queries that triggered them.
Cross-platform data coverage—such as signals from ChatGPT, Perplexity, and Google AI Overviews—expands visibility, enables real-time alerts, and supports robust prompt tracking that ties inputs to outcomes.
A neutral evaluation should rely on documented capabilities and standard analytics practices when comparing tools and setting expectations for attribution depth. Sources: https://www.semrush.com/blog/ai-visibility-tools/

Describe a neutral framework for comparing platforms without referencing specific competitors.
Use criteria such as data depth (prompts tracked, regional granularity), integration breadth (GA4/Adobe Analytics, API access), attribution fidelity (signal resolution, time-to-conversion), and ROI potential. Apply a simple 1–5 scoring rubric and illustrate with a neutral hypothetical scenario to demonstrate how to weigh signals, actions, and business impact. This framework focuses on standards, documentation, and measurable outcomes rather than brand names.
What integrations are essential to connect AI visibility data with my analytics stack?
Core integrations include GA4 and Adobe Analytics for signup attribution, plus API access for dashboards and data exports. Cross-platform signals should feed a central data layer to enable real-time alerts, dashboards, and ROI reporting. A well-structured data map ensures clean ETL and consistent metrics across AI and traditional channels, enabling reliable attribution and optimization across teams.
